Precision Utility Locating had a website that was created by Dex. They were paying $100 a month (yes, a month!) for a three-page website that had no search engine optimization. It was built on a template and included options that led potential customers away from this site to search for competitors: a web search option at the top and a Dex Directory link at the bottom. Neither of these customer-bleeding options was explained to or approved by the company paying for this website. The owners of this business also received no information about the need to optimize their website or how to develop any off-site search engine marketing.

The old Dex site didn't show up in Google searches so provided no new customers. The new website has five pages and each was written to promote this company's services to site visitors as well as being optimized for top placement in Google. Our completely redesigned Precision Utility Locating website began showing up number one on page one of Google within a few weeks for common search terms, such as: utility locating prescott az; utility locating training az; certified utility locating az.
